Repair Costs - The cost to repair cedar shingles typically 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and shingles involved. Minor repairs, such as replacing a few damaged shingles, may be closer to the lower end of the spectrum. Larger repair projects can approach the higher end with more extensive work needed.
Material Expenses - The price for cedar shingles themselves generally falls between $4 and $8 per square foot. The total material cost for a typical repair project depends on the size of the affected area and the quality of shingles selected. Additional materials like nails and sealants may add to the overall expense.
Labor Estimates - Labor costs for cedar shingle repair services often range from $50 to $100 per hour, with total costs varying based on project size. Smaller repairs might take a few hours, while larger jobs could require multiple days.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ific project needs.
Additional Factors - Costs can vary due to factors such as accessibility, roof pitch, and the complexity of the repair. Unforeseen issues like water damage or rot may increase overall expenses. Contact local service providers to get a detailed estimate for specific repair requirements.

What causes cedar shingle damage? Cedar shingles can be damaged by exposure to moisture, pests, and general weathering over time, leading to issues like rot, splitting, or curling.
How can I tell if my cedar shingles need repair? Signs include cracked, curling, or missing shingles, as well as visible mold or discoloration, indicating potential damage or deterioration.
What repair options are available for cedar shingles? Local contractors typically offer options such as replacing damaged shingles, patching areas, or resealing to restore the roof’s integrity.
Is it better to repair or replace cedar shingles? The decision depends on the extent of damage; a professional assessment can help determine whether repairs are sufficient or if full replacement is recommended.
How long do cedar shingle repairs usually last? The longevity of repairs varies based on the extent of work and maintenance, but properly repaired cedar shingles can last several years with proper care.
